Jeff Trawick 7522873058 Don't let the default handler try to serve a raw directory. At
best you get gibberish.  Much worse things can happen depending
on the OS.

This can happen when autoindex isn't loaded.

On AIX, I had a directory file which was reported to be 1536 bytes
in size.  mmap() failed so we went to the fall-back logic.
The first read() got 624 bytes and the next read() got 0
(supposedly EOF).  This confused us greatly, we kept allocating
buffers and reading and exercised the paging space.
